Unlocking Tech Success: Navigating the Industry Without a CS Degree
Understanding Storage, Security, or Networking Concepts
As individuals navigate the tech industry without a computer science degree, understanding the basics of storage, security, and networking becomes paramount. Storage involves the retention of data in various formats and mediums, while security focuses on safeguarding data and systems from unauthorized access or damage. Networking concerns the communication and exchange of data between multiple devices and systems. Key terminology in these fields includes terms like data storage, encryption, firewalls, routers, protocols, and bandwidth. An overview of important concepts highlights the significance of cloud storage, encryption algorithms, VPNs, intrusion detection systems, and bandwidth management.
Best Practices and Tips for Storage, Security, or Networking
To optimize storage solutions, individuals should consider factors such as scalability, redundancy, and accessibility. Implementing a data backup plan, utilizing encryption for sensitive information, and regularly updating security software are crucial security best practices. Networking strategies for enhanced performance involve prioritizing bandwidth management, ensuring network security through firewalls and access controls, and implementing quality of service mechanisms for seamless data transmission.
Industry Trends and Updates
Staying abreast of the latest trends in storage includes advancements in solid-state drives, cloud storage solutions, and data deduplication techniques. Cybersecurity trends encompass the rise of ransomware attacks, AI-powered threat detection, and the implementation of zero-trust security frameworks. Networking innovations revolve around the growth of software-defined networking, the adoption of IoT devices, and the evolution of 5G technology.
Case Studies and Success Stories
Exposing real-life success stories showcases effective storage implementations, such as the seamless integration of hybrid cloud storage solutions by leading companies. Learning from cybersecurity incidents underscores the importance of proactive security measures and incident response plans, like the containment of data breaches through timely encryption protocols. Networking case studies reveal the strategic deployment of load balancing techniques to enhance network performance and ensure seamless data flows.
Reviews and Comparison of Tools and Products
Detailed reviews of storage software and hardware shed light on their functionalities, user-friendliness, and compatibility with different operating systems. Comparing cybersecurity tools and solutions evaluates aspects like threat detection rates, ease of integration, and scalability for diverse organizational needs. Assessing networking equipment and services focuses on factors such as reliability, scalability, and the versatility of features for optimizing network performance.
Introduction
In a landscape dominated by traditional prerequisites, the idea of entering the tech industry without a computer science degree might seem daunting, yet it is an increasingly viable path for many aspiring professionals. This article delves into the intricacies of forging a successful career in tech without the conventional educational background. By highlighting alternative educational avenues, practical skill development methods, and effective networking strategies, it aims to equip individuals with the knowledge and tools necessary to thrive in tech roles. Through a detailed exploration of the nuances within the tech industry, this article seeks to empower readers to navigate this challenging terrain with confidence and competence.
Understanding the Tech Landscape
In the realm of non-conventional pathways, understanding the intricate dynamics of the tech landscape becomes crucial for individuals aiming to establish a foothold without the traditional trajectory of a computer science degree. This section dissects the pivotal elements that encompass the facade of tech roles and highlights the distinct advantages and considerations essential for navigating this challenging terrain.
Evolution of Tech Roles
Traditional vs. Non-Traditional Paths
Delving into the evolutionary journey of tech roles unveils a dichotomy between the traditional and non-traditional paths to success. While the conventional route often follows a structured academic paradigm, non-traditional paths emphasize alternative avenues like self-directed learning and skill acquisition. The appeal of non-traditional paths lies in their flexibility and agility, catering to individuals seeking to make a mark in the tech domain without conforming to traditional norms.
Diversity in Tech Specializations
The tech industry's vibrant ecosystem thrives on diversity in specializations, ranging from software development to data science and cybersecurity. Embracing diverse tech specializations fosters a rich tapestry of skills and perspectives, enhancing innovation and problem-solving capabilities. However, navigating this diversified landscape necessitates a nuanced understanding of each specialization's nuances and relevance, ensuring aligned career trajectories and professional growth.
Demand for Tech Talent
Skills Over Degrees
The paradigm shift towards prioritizing skills over degrees underscores the tech industry's inclination towards practical proficiencies and hands-on expertise. While academic qualifications hold merit, honing specific skills such as coding languages, algorithmic thinking, and problem-solving acumen emerges as the linchpin for success in tech roles. This inclination towards skill-centric approaches not only levels the playing field for non-traditional entrants but also amplifies the industry's appetite for dynamic talent equipped with practical competencies.
Adaptability in Tech Industry
Adaptability stands as a cornerstone attribute in the ever-evolving tech industry landscape. The rapid pace of technological innovation necessitates a workforce equipped with adaptive capabilities to embrace change, learn new technologies swiftly, and pivot expertise as per industry demands. Cultivating adaptability not only augments professional versatility but also fortifies resilience in navigating dynamic tech landscapes, positioning individuals for sustainable growth and relevance amidst shifting industry paradigms.
Alternative Education Paths
In the landscape of the tech industry, the quest for talent with diverse backgrounds has led to a growing recognition of the value of alternative education paths. This section delves into the significance of alternative education within the scope of this article. Alternative education offers individuals a non-traditional route to acquire the necessary skills and knowledge required to excel in tech roles. By embracing alternative paths, aspiring professionals can bring fresh perspectives and innovative ideas to the industry. Moreover, it emphasizes practical learning and hands-on experiences, which are highly valued in the dynamic tech landscape.
Online Learning Platforms
Benefits of MOOCs
Embarking on an exploration of online learning platforms, Massive Open Online Courses (MOOCs) stand out as a pivotal component. MOOCs provide learners with flexible access to a wide array of courses offered by top institutions and industry experts. The key benefit of MOOCs lies in their accessibility, allowing individuals to upskill or reskill at their own pace and convenience. These platforms foster a culture of continuous learning, enabling individuals to stay abreast of the latest technological advancements and trends.
Certifications vs. Degrees
Turning the spotlight on the debate between certifications and traditional degrees, the significance of this discourse in the realm of alternative education becomes apparent. Certifications offer a more focused and practical approach to skill acquisition, directly aligning with the requirements of specific tech roles. Unlike lengthy degree programs, certifications often provide a quicker route to gaining specialized knowledge and relevant skills. However, the value of certifications versus degrees may vary depending on individual career goals and the specific demands of tech specializations.
Bootcamps and Intensive Programs
Immersive Learning Experiences
Within the realm of alternative education paths, bootcamps and intensive programs present themselves as immersive learning experiences tailored to provide intensive skill development. These programs are designed to mimic real-world tech environments, offering hands-on practice and experiential learning opportunities. The key characteristic of immersive experiences is their practical orientation, focusing on equipping individuals with industry-relevant skills in a short span of time.
Industry-Relevant Skills
Complementing the immersive nature of bootcamps, the emphasis on industry-relevant skills underscores their efficacy in preparing individuals for tech roles. Industry-relevant skills encompass a spectrum of capabilities demanded by employers, ranging from coding proficiencies to project management expertise. By honing these skills through intensive programs, individuals can bridge the gap between theoretical knowledge and practical application, enhancing their employability in the competitive tech landscape.
Self-Study and Skill Development
Projects and Portfolio Building
Self-study and skill development serve as pillars of alternative education, with projects and portfolio building playing a crucial role in this process. Engaging in hands-on projects helps individuals apply theoretical concepts to real-world scenarios, fostering a deeper understanding of tech principles. Building a strong portfolio showcases one's capabilities to potential employers and peers, highlighting practical skills and innovative thinking.
Networking and Collaborations
In the realm of alternative education, networking and collaborations emerge as essential components for professional growth and development. Networking allows individuals to connect with industry professionals, mentors, and like-minded peers, expanding their knowledge and opportunities within the tech ecosystem. Collaborations provide avenues for working on collective projects, sharing insights, and gaining diverse perspectives, ultimately enriching one's tech journey.
Building Practical Skills
Coding and Programming Proficiency
Languages in Demand
When delving into the realm of coding and programming proficiency, understanding the significance of languages in demand is paramount. In the current tech landscape, specific programming languages hold a prominent position due to their widespread use across various domains. Languages such as Python, JavaScript, and Java are highly sought after by tech companies for their versatility and adaptability. Mastery of these languages not only opens up a plethora of job opportunities but also reflects an individual's ability to stay current with industry trends. The demand for these languages stems from their scalability, which makes them suitable for projects of different scales, from small scripts to large-scale applications. Being proficient in languages in demand enhances one's employability and signals to employers that the individual is equipped to handle diverse tech challenges effectively.
Open Source Contributions
In the context of coding and programming proficiency, contributing to open source projects plays a pivotal role in shaping one's tech acumen and credibility. Open source contributions involve collaborating on projects that are publicly accessible and allow for transparency and collective innovation within the tech community. By engaging in open source projects, individuals gain exposure to real-world coding scenarios, diverse coding styles, and collaborative workflows. This experience not only enriches their coding skills but also hones their ability to work in a team-oriented environment. Moreover, open source contributions enable individuals to showcase their coding abilities to a global audience, fostering networking opportunities and enhancing their professional reputation in the tech sphere.
Understanding Tech Fundamentals
Networking Basics
When exploring tech fundamentals, understanding networking basics plays a foundational role in building a robust tech skill set. Networking basics encompass the fundamental principles of connecting devices and systems to facilitate communication and data exchange effectively. In the tech industry, networking forms the backbone of information sharing and resource accessibility, making it essential for professionals to grasp its core concepts. Proficiency in networking basics enables individuals to troubleshoot networking issues, optimize network performance, and ensure seamless connectivity within tech infrastructures. By delving into networking basics, individuals acquire a nuanced understanding of network architecture, protocols, and security measures, empowering them to navigate complex networking environments with confidence.
Cybersecurity Awareness
Another critical aspect of tech fundamentals is cybersecurity awareness, which is indispensable in safeguarding digital assets and mitigating cyber threats. Cybersecurity awareness involves understanding the principles of data protection, threat detection, and risk mitigation strategies to secure sensitive information and maintain the integrity of systems. In today's cyber landscape, where data breaches and cyber attacks are rampant, cybersecurity awareness is non-negotiable for tech professionals. By cultivating cybersecurity awareness, individuals can effectively implement security protocols, detect vulnerabilities, and respond to incidents proactively. A strong grasp of cybersecurity principles not only safeguards organizational data but also instills trust among stakeholders and clients, bolstering the credibility of tech professionals in the industry.
Networking Strategies
In the dynamic landscape of the tech industry, Networking Strategies play a pivotal role in shaping career trajectories. Connecting with industry professionals, participating in collaborative initiatives, and staying updated with current trends are all essential components of effective networking. By leveraging networking strategies, individuals without a computer science degree can bridge knowledge gaps and tap into valuable resources for career growth and advancement. Networking Strategies not only enhance professional visibility but also offer unique learning opportunities and avenues for skill development.
Community Involvement
Tech Meetups and Events
Tech Meetups and Events serve as vibrant hubs for knowledge exchange, fostering a sense of community among tech enthusiasts. These gatherings provide a platform for individuals to engage in discussions, attend informative sessions, and establish meaningful connections with like-minded peers. The interactive nature of Tech Meetups and Events encourages collaboration, idea-sharing, and the exploration of emerging technologies. Attending these events can broaden one's perspective, inspire innovation, and nurture a supportive network within the tech ecosystem, making them a valuable choice for individuals navigating the tech industry without a traditional background. While Tech Meetups and Events offer rich networking opportunities, balancing participation with other commitments is crucial to optimize the benefits derived from these gatherings.
Online Forums and Groups
Online Forums and Groups offer a digital space for tech professionals to connect, engage in dialogue, and seek guidance on various industry-related topics. These virtual communities cater to diverse interests, ranging from programming languages to industry-specific discussions. Participating in online forums allows individuals to ask questions, share insights, and receive feedback from a global audience of peers and experts. The accessible nature of online platforms ensures continuous learning and networking from anywhere, making them a convenient choice for those looking to expand their tech knowledge and network. However, navigating online forums requires discernment to filter information, maintain active participation, and avoid distractions that may detract from one's learning objectives.
Mentorship and Guidance
Industry Professionals
Establishing connections with seasoned Industry Professionals can offer invaluable guidance, mentorship, and industry insights to aspiring tech professionals. Learning from experienced practitioners allows individuals to gain practical knowledge, navigate career challenges, and stay informed about industry trends. Industry Professionals bring a wealth of experience and expertise to the table, providing mentorship that is tailored to the unique goals and aspirations of the mentee. Engaging with Industry Professionals fosters meaningful relationships, opens doors to new opportunities, and enhances personal and professional growth within the tech sphere. While seeking mentorship from industry experts can be rewarding, maintaining proactive communication and demonstrating a willingness to learn are essential for cultivating a fruitful mentor-mentee dynamic.
Networking within Organizations
Networking within Organizations offers a structured approach to building relationships, fostering collaborations, and advancing career prospects within a specific work environment. By connecting with colleagues, supervisors, and stakeholders within an organization, individuals can gain visibility, showcase their skills, and explore diverse career pathways. Internal networking facilitates cross-departmental interactions, knowledge sharing, and the exchange of best practices, contributing to a dynamic and supportive workplace culture. Leveraging internal networking opportunities enables professionals to access internal resources, stay informed about organizational developments, and position themselves strategically for career progression. While networking within organizations can enhance professional visibility and create internal advocates, maintaining authenticity, and aligning networking efforts with career goals is essential for long-term success.
Overcoming Challenges
In the tech industry, navigating without a computer science degree can present unique challenges. One of the key aspects discussed in this article is overcoming these obstacles. It is crucial for individuals to recognize the hurdles they may face and develop strategies to tackle them successfully. By addressing overcoming challenges, readers can gain insight into how to adapt and thrive in a competitive tech environment.
Imposter Syndrome
Acknowledging Achievements
Acknowledging achievements plays a pivotal role in combating imposter syndrome. It is essential for individuals to reflect on their accomplishments, no matter how small, to boost their confidence and dispel feelings of inadequacy. By acknowledging achievements, one can shift their perspective from self-doubt to self-assurance, fostering a positive mindset conducive to professional growth and success. This aspect serves as a motivational tool, reinforcing one's capabilities and potential contribution to the tech industry.
Continuous Learning Mindset
Maintaining a continuous learning mindset is integral to overcoming imposter syndrome in the absence of a computer science degree. By embracing the concept of lifelong learning, individuals can stay abreast of industry trends, acquire new skills, and adapt to evolving technologies. A continuous learning mindset instills resilience and a willingness to explore beyond one's comfort zone, empowering individuals to overcome self-imposed limitations and excel in diverse tech roles. This approach not only fosters personal development but also enhances credibility and competence in the eyes of colleagues and employers.
Proving Your Worth
In a field where degrees may not always dictate success, proving your worth through tangible actions is paramount. Demonstrating expertise and value can set individuals apart and open doors to rewarding opportunities within the tech industry.
Project Showcases
Showcasing projects is a compelling way to demonstrate practical skills and problem-solving abilities. By highlighting past projects, individuals can showcase their technical proficiency, creativity, and ability to deliver tangible outcomes. Project showcases serve as tangible evidence of one's capabilities, attracting potential employers or collaborators and establishing credibility within the industry.
Effective Communication Skills
Effective communication skills are instrumental in proving one's worth in the tech industry. The ability to communicate ideas clearly, collaborate effectively with team members, and articulate technical concepts to non-technical stakeholders is highly sought after. Strong communication skills not only enhance teamwork and project execution but also facilitate networking opportunities and career advancement. By emphasizing effective communication, individuals can elevate their professional presence and ensure their contributions are recognized and valued.
Conclusion
Within this dynamic field where constant evolution is the norm, recognizing the significance of Conclusion becomes imperative. It is not merely a summary but a call to action for aspiring tech professionals, urging them to embrace challenges, overcome self-doubt, and persist in the face of adversity. By delving deep into the nuances of Imposter Syndrome and emphasizing the transformative power of acknowledging achievements and fostering a continuous learning mindset, the Conclusion crystallizes essential strategies for navigating the multifaceted tech industry without conventional credentials.
Furthermore, Proving Your Worth emerges as a central theme within the Conclusion, underlining the value of tangible showcases such as project exhibitions and the indispensable trait of effective communication. These elements underscore the pragmatic approach required to carve out a distinctive niche in a competitive landscape, where merit often transcends formal degrees.
Ultimately, the Conclusion of this insightful guide not only serves as a wrap-up but as a launchpad for individuals charting their course in the tech industry. It underscores the aspirational trajectory that can be achieved through a blend of resilience, practical skills honing, and strategic networking. By internalizing the lessons embedded in this Conclusion, readers are poised to navigate the intricate terrain of the tech domain with confidence, purpose, and a steadfast commitment to continual self-improvement.